FRESH VS FROZEN VEGETABLES & FRUIT

There is a common misconception that buying “fresh” vegetables is better for you than frozen/canned.

Frozen/Canned vegetables are picked when they are ripe and then processed expediently.

“Fresh” fruit and vegetables are generally picked before they are ripe. They are then boxed and loaded onto trucks for shipment. It can take weeks sometimes for shipments to reach their destination, and by this time most of the valuable nutrients have been leeched from the product.

It is good to eat fresh fruits and vegetables, but just remember when cooking, frozen or canned is not always bad.
